Smilodon Vs Lion (updated 2025-03-13)
Duration: 4:30
112.1K views | Apr 3, 2021
112.1K views | Apr 3, 2021
Duration: 48:45
219.6K views | Dec 28, 2019
219.6K views | Dec 28, 2019
Duration: 9:51
50.2K views | Dec 13, 2020
50.2K views | Dec 13, 2020
Duration: 3:08
2.6M views | May 27, 2018
2.6M views | May 27, 2018
Duration: 9:02
2.8M views | Sep 13, 2020
2.8M views | Sep 13, 2020